External balance on goods and services in United Kingdom of Great Britain and Northern Ireland
United Kingdom of Great Britain and Northern Ireland: External balance on goods and services was -1.3% in 2025. ◆ Volatile
External balance on goods and services in United Kingdom of Great Britain and Northern Ireland, 1970–2025
Source: Country official statistics, National Statistical Organizations and/or Central Banks. Measured in % of GDP.
Analysis
In 2025, external balance on goods and services in United Kingdom of Great Britain and Northern Ireland stood at -1.3%.
Compared with earlier readings it is down 73.8% on the previous year and up 7.6% over ten years.
Over the whole period, external balance on goods and services in United Kingdom of Great Britain and Northern Ireland peaked at 3.1% in 1981 and was at its lowest, -4.5%, in 1974.
United Kingdom of Great Britain and Northern Ireland ranks 90th of 193 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

About this data
The balance of international trade in goods and services is the difference between the exports and imports of goods and services. This indicator is expressed as a percentage of Gross Domestic Product (GDP) which is the total income earned through the production of goods and services in an economic territory during an accounting period.
